Main duties of placement: | Accompanying senior members of the team on ward rounds, ward work, discharge summaries. |
Typical work pattern: | Respiratory Medicine: Monday to Friday 9am-5pm with late shifts 2.15-9.15pm. Weekend cover on ward 204 is provided approximately once a month, working 8.45am to 9.15pm Friday to Sunday. There are also blocks of Hospital at Night. |
Learning opportunities: | Teaching on ward rounds. Weekly radiology meeting. Weekly case presentations on a Wednesday. Registrars are always available for discussion. |
Teaching: | Hospital F1 teaching programme 1 hour per week (Tuesday). |
Unique selling points: | Assessing medical patients who are acutely ill, consultant teaching on ward rounds. Very well supported Monday to Friday 9am - 5pm. Registrars available for support out of hour. |
